Abstract
- The article presents a study which synthesized a silicone-containing polymer by addition polymerization between 1,12-bis(3-methyl-3-oxetanyl)-2,5,8,11-tetraoxadodecane and dichloridedimethylsilane catalyzed by tetrabutylammonium bromide. The polymer was also characterized by Fourier transform infrared spectroscopy, gel permeation chromatography, and differential scanning calorimetry analyses. Results showed that the polymer electrolyte was electrochemical stable until 4.3 V.
